A classic collection of poems for children, chosen by the Children’s Laureate, Julia Donaldson, that lend themselves to be spoken out loud by one or two voices. Julia's passionate belief that performance can help children enjoy reading and grow in confidence is informed by her own experience both as a child, and now, working with groups of children to bring stories, poems and songs to life. The poems range from classics by Edward Lear, W H Auden and Eleanor Farjeon to contemporary work by Michael Rosen, John Agard and Clare Bevan, and there are notes at the end with Julia’s suggestions for performance.

Julia Donaldson has written some of the world's best-loved children's books, including modern classics ‘The Gruffalo’ and ‘The Gruffalo's Child’, which together have sold over 18 million copies worldwide and have been translated into over one hundred languages. Her other books include ‘Room on the Broom’, ‘Stick Man’ and ‘Zog’. Julia also writes fiction, including the Princess Mirror-Belle series, illustrated by Lydia Monks, as well as poems, plays and songs – and her brilliant live shows are always in demand. She was the UK Children’s Laureate 2011–13 and has been honoured with a CBE for Services to Literature.
